Hello,

Still researching my Dad's life, from when he was a Japanese POW from 1942 - 1945. It's almost ten years since he died, aged 85, in 2000. For the rare chance that someone may know him, I've posted a cracking photo of him on the In Memory column on the COFEPOW website, and he is also Life of the Month on the Manchester Regiment's Museum website this month. Regards Kit Clay (Tom's daughter)
